A Study to Evaluate the Relative Bioavailability of SHR-1703 Injection Following Subcutaneous Administration Via a Prefilled Safety Syringe and a Prefilled Autoinjector in Healthy Participants
This is a single-center, randomized, parallel-group, open-label clinical study designed to compare the bioavailability and safety of SHR-1703 Injection administered subcutaneously using a pre-filled safety syringe (PFS) or a pre-filled autoinjector (AI) in healthy participants.
A total of 84 healthy participants are planned to be enrolled and randomized in a 1:1 ratio to either the PFS group or the AI group. Participants in the PFS group will receive a single subcutaneous injection of SHR-1703 Injection using a pre-filled safety syringe, while participants in the AI group will receive a single subcutaneous injection of SHR-1703 Injection using a pre-filled autoinjector.
